Introduction

The Crescent A100 fits into a very durable, compact enclosure. The Crescent A100 also features COAST and e-Dif technologies. COAST software enables Hemisphere receivers to utilize old differential GPS (DGPS) correction data for 40 minutes or more without affecting the quality of positioning. When using COAST, receivers are less likely to be affected by differential GPS signal outages due to signal blockages, weak signals or interference.

e-Dif software enables Hemisphere receivers to achieve DGPS-quality positioning accuracies without the need for a differential signal - meaning no recurring subscription fees. e-Dif typically maintains less than a one-meter drift during 40-minute periods. It is ideal for locations where other differential services are limited or expensive. In regions where differential signals are freely available, e-Dif provides reliable back-up.

The Crescent A100 will replace Hemisphere's existing GPS smart antenna products - the Seres and AgIQ - and those under the brands of Hemisphere's OEM partners, including agricultural industry partners.

Features

  • especially fast start-up and signal reacquisition times
  • update rates of up to 20Hz
  • radar-simulated pulse output to determine ground speed
  • CAN and serial communication for compatibility with many devices and interfaces
  • an LED that conveniently indicates when the unit has power, when it's tracking GPS, and when it has a DGPS solution
  • easy mounting, using fixed or magnetic options
  • low, compact profile to avoid potential overhead obstructions
